1.For programme revisions referred to in Article 6(1)(a) of this Regulation, a decision shall be adopted pursuant to the first sentence of Article 19(2) of Regulation (EC) No 1698/2005, on a request submitted by a Member State, where:
(a)the revision goes above the flexibility ceiling between axes referred to in Article 9(2) of this Regulation;
(b)the revision alters the Community co-financing rates referred to in Article 70 of Regulation (EC) No 1698/2005 as provided for in the approved rural development programme;
(c)the revision changes the total Community contribution for the entire programming period and/or its annual breakdown, without changing contributions for past years;
[F1(d) the revision relates to the first implementation of Article 16a of Regulation (EC) No 1698/2005;]
[F2(e) the revision introduces an additional potential effect, not listed in Annex II to Regulation (EC) No 1698/2005, related to the priorities mentioned in Article 16a of the same Regulation.]
The decision shall be taken within six months from the date of receipt by the Commission of the Member State's request.
2.Except in cases of emergency measures due to natural disasters, requests for programme revisions referred to in Article 6(1)(a) shall not be submitted more than once per calendar year and per programme.
For revisions as referred to in paragraph 1(c), Member States shall forward requests by 30 September of each year at the latest.
For the revisions referred to in paragraph 1, Member States shall forward their last requests for revisions to the Commission by 30 June 2013 at the latest.
